Subject: [PATCH 1/1] scsi: storvsc: fix spelling mistake
Date: Wed, 24 Jun 2020 15:56:00 +0200 [thread overview]
Message-ID: <20200624135600.14274-1-f.suligoi@asem.it> (raw)
Fix typo: "trigerred" --> "triggered"
Signed-off-by: Flavio Suligoi <f.suligoi@asem.it>
---
drivers/scsi/storvsc_drv.c | 2 +-
1 file changed, 1 insertion(+), 1 deletion(-)
diff --git a/drivers/scsi/storvsc_drv.c b/drivers/scsi/storvsc_drv.c
index 624467e2590a..3040696c20dd 100644
--- a/drivers/scsi/storvsc_drv.c
+++ b/drivers/scsi/storvsc_drv.c
@@ -1038,7 +1038,7 @@ static void storvsc_handle_error(struct vmscsi_request *vm_srb,
do_work = true;
process_err_fn = storvsc_device_scan;
/*
- * Retry the I/O that trigerred this.
+ * Retry the I/O that triggered this.
*/
set_host_byte(scmnd, DID_REQUEUE);
}
